Jacquemus FW24: 15 Years of Real Fashion Innovation

At Capri’s historic Casa Malaparte, the Simon Porte Jacquemus-led label delivered a milestone collection of brand signatures — finished with a runway appearance from BLACKPINK’s Jennie.

Private boats transported famous passengers, like Dua Lipa, Gwyneth Paltrow and Manu Rios, through the deep-blue waters on the eastern tip of Capri, the Italian island where Jacquemus chose to stage his 15th anniversary runway show for Fall/Winter 2024 on Monday. Their destination was Casa Malaparte, the villa designed by Italian rationalist architect Adalberto Libera for writer Curzio Malaparte in the 1930s — and the sartorial diving board for the Jacquemus label in 2009.

“I decided to create my brand after watching Le Mépris from Jean-Luc Godard, being inspired by the beauty and modernity of his vision,” Simon Porte Jacquemus wrote on Instagram. Among many locales, the 1963 movie was filmed at Malaparte’s home, up on the 104-feet-high rocky spur of Punta Masullo. “Today I feel honored to be able to present our next show in Casa Malaparte.”

On the historical landmark’s breathtaking cliff, models climbed exactly 99 steps to meet the single, curvaceous row of only 40 invitees and the sounds of a live orchestra. The first look saw a model gripping the top of a towel-like robe at her chest, as if she had just gone for a dip and tossed the luxe garment over herself. Grey formalwear, including a signature fold-over collared top made fun with a teal head scarf, trailed behind, while the same bright blue tone covered the leather bags and belts that accessorized the following kaleidoscopic ensembles.

Semi-transparent dresses donned massive slits, which exposed their wearers’ sides from the shoulder to the knee. A deep-blue sweater, with a neckline reaching across both trap muscles, formed the shrine for an asymmetrical button-up shirt, and a thin, sailor-like tank top paired with oversized, zebra-printed bermuda shorts. On the nautical theme, classic navy stripes — all over shirts and hidden in garments’ details — were right at home in the seaside destination.

Sculpture, a long-time pillar of Jacquemus’ design codes (recall the label’s Spring 2024 line, “Les Sculptures,” which paid tribute to the late Swiss artist Alberto Giacometti’s three-dimensional works), was again vital. Stiff gowns were shaped like cones; wool coats boasted harsh, triangular lapels, and tops flowered around models’ waists like rigid artworks. A suede green top flaunted ballooning sleeves, much like those on Gigi Hadid last season, and Jacquemus’ formals let chiseled accessories — vivid leather belts, lunchbox-shaped handbags (the Pochette Rond Carré), circular totes and zebra loafers — move centerstage.

BLACKPINK’s Jennie closed the show in look 47: a fanning black dress accompanied by a teal clutch. On her way down the steps after the final carousel, the K-pop starlet shared an embrace with Simon, who was wearing one of his signature striped shirts, and ushered him up the stairs for applause.

From a bird’s eye view, the line offered a medley of Simon’s fan-favorite design signatures — Jacquemus-isms, some would call them. But overall, the spectacle was about more than just the clothing itself; it was an intimate celebration of a brand that, in its first decade and a half of its existence, has seized the eyes, formed the mood boards and opened the wallets of millions thanks to its expert world-building, sharp marketing strategies and sheer design expertise.
